Technical Details of Cisco Intel Xeon Gold 6132 Tetradeca-core (14 Core) 2.60 GHz Processor Upgrade

  • Model: Intel Xeon Gold 6132
  • Cores: 14-core (tetradeca-core)
  • Base Clock: 2.60 GHz
  • Socket: LGA 3647 (Socket 3647)
  • Designation: Xeon Gold family processor upgrade optimized for Cisco enterprise systems

How to Install Cisco Intel Xeon Gold 6132 Processor Upgrade

  • Prepare your workstation or server environment: power down the system, unplug all cables, and discharge any static electricity. Ensure you have an anti-static wrist strap and a clean work area.
  • Verify compatibility: confirm that your Cisco motherboard or server platform supports the LGA 3647 socket and that the BIOS/firmware is compatible with the Xeon Gold 6132 family. If a firmware update is recommended, apply it before installing the new processor.
  • Remove the existing processor and heatsink: carefully detach the existing CPU and lift the retention mechanism according to the platform’s service manual. Clean the cooling interface if you’re reusing the heatsink, ensuring no old thermal paste remains.
  • Install the new processor: align the notches or indicators on the Xeon Gold 6132 with the socket Key and gently place the CPU into the socket. Do not force the processor; ensure it sits flat and secure under the socket retention mechanism.
  • Apply thermal interface material: if your heatsink requires fresh thermal paste, apply a small, even amount to the processor’s integrated heat spreader. Reattach the heatsink and secure the cooling assembly to specified torque or clip requirements.
  • Reassemble and power up: reconnect power and data cables, then boot the system. Enter the BIOS/UEFI to verify CPU recognition and review core count, memory settings, and power limits. Update BIOS settings if needed to optimize performance for the new processor.
  • Run validation and monitoring: once the system is operating, run startup diagnostics, ensure proper thermal management, and monitor CPU temperatures under typical load to confirm stable operation and cooling adequacy.

Frequently asked questions

  • Q: Is the Cisco Intel Xeon Gold 6132 Processor Upgrade compatible with all Cisco servers?

    A: Compatibility depends on the motherboard and BIOS support for the LGA 3647 socket and Xeon Gold 6132 family. Check your server’s hardware compatibility list (HCL) and ensure the firmware is updated to recognize and optimize the new processor. If in doubt, consult your Cisco hardware vendor or documentation to confirm compatibility before purchasing.

  • Q: What workloads benefit most from this Xeon Gold upgrade?

    A: Enterprise-grade workloads benefit the most, including virtualization, database and analytics workloads, high-throughput networking, and storage-intensive applications. The 14-core design provides strong multi-threaded performance for parallel tasks and improved throughput in multi-user environments.

  • Q: Will I see a performance improvement after upgrading to the Xeon Gold 6132?

    A: In most data-center and virtualization scenarios, an upgrade to the Xeon Gold 6132 yields noticeable gains in multi-threaded throughput, responsiveness under concurrent workloads, and overall system capacity. Real-world results depend on the rest of the platform, including memory, storage, and cooling efficiency.

  • Q: Are there any BIOS or firmware considerations when installing this processor?

    A: Yes. Ensure the server BIOS/UEFI supports the Xeon Gold 6132 and update to the latest version if recommended by Cisco or the motherboard vendor. After installation, run hardware diagnostics to confirm proper CPU detection and stability.

  • Q: What about power and cooling requirements for this upgrade?

    A: The upgrade should be installed in a system with adequate cooling and a power supply capable of handling peak processor loads. Monitor temperatures and adjust cooling solutions as needed to maintain safe operating temperatures under load.
